On Sunday, a decrease in temperatures will occur, and the weather will be relatively cold in most areas, with clouds appearing at low altitudes, and scattered rain showers are expected in parts of the eastern and southeastern regions of the kingdom. As evening hours approach, the chance of precipitation decreases, with moderate to occasionally brisk northwest winds.

Maximum and minimum temperatures in East Amman will range between 15 - 7 degrees Celsius, in West Amman 13 - 5, in the northern highlands 13 - 6, in the Sharah highlands 16 - 4, in the desert areas 19 - 9, in the plains regions 16 - 8, in the northern valleys 24 - 14, in the southern valleys 26 - 15, in the Dead Sea 24 - 15, and in the Gulf of Aqaba 25 - 14 degrees Celsius.

The Meteorological Department warns in its report of the danger of fog formation in the morning hours over the mountainous highlands, some desert areas, and plains, and of the risk of slipping on roads experiencing rain showers.

According to the report, the weather will remain relatively cold in most areas on Monday and Tuesday, and pleasant in the valleys, the Dead Sea, and Aqaba, with clouds appearing at low altitudes, and winds will be moderate southwestern.

On Wednesday, a slight decrease in temperatures will occur, the weather will be cold over the mountainous highlands and plains, and pleasant in the valleys, the Dead Sea, and Aqaba, with clouds appearing at various altitudes, and rain showers are likely in parts of the northern and central regions of the kingdom, with moderate southwestern winds sometimes becoming brisk.
